Grapes reveal surprising health perks beyond just a sweet snack
Grapes are more than just a tasty snack—they pack a range of health benefits backed by recent research. Studies from 2022 highlight their ability to combat inflammation, support gut health, and even influence gene activity in surprising ways. A single cup of grapes contains just 62 calories but delivers a rich mix of vitamins, antioxidants, and anti-inflammatory compounds. Among these are anthocyanins, pigments that give grapes their colour and contribute to their disease-fighting properties.
Researchers have also found that grapes can help regulate gut bacteria, improving digestive health. A 2022 study showed that adding grapes to a high-fat diet in mice altered gene expression, bringing it closer to a normal pattern. This suggests a potential protective effect against metabolic disorders. Beyond gut health, grapes have shown promise in reducing signs of fatty liver disease. Another 2022 study linked grape consumption to lower liver fat accumulation. Meanwhile, grape seed extract has been found to significantly decrease body weight in recent trials. The fruit's benefits extend further, with studies pointing to anticancer properties. Their high antioxidant content helps neutralise harmful free radicals, reinforcing their reputation as a functional food.
From weight management to liver protection, grapes offer measurable health advantages. Their combination of vitamins, antioxidants, and anti-inflammatory effects makes them a simple yet powerful addition to a balanced diet. Ongoing research continues to uncover new ways this common fruit supports long-term well-being.
